error[E0133]: use of mutable static is unsafe and requires unsafe function or block
  --> $DIR/thread-local-static.rs:9:28
   |
LL |     std::mem::swap(x, &mut STATIC_VAR_2)
   |                            ^^^^^^^^^^^^ use of mutable static
   |
   = note: mutable statics can be mutated by multiple threads: aliasing violations or data races will cause undefined behavior

error[E0625]: thread-local statics cannot be accessed at compile-time
  --> $DIR/thread-local-static.rs:9:28
   |
LL |     std::mem::swap(x, &mut STATIC_VAR_2)
   |                            ^^^^^^^^^^^^

error: aborting due to 2 previous errors

Some errors have detailed explanations: E0133, E0625.
For more information about an error, try `rustc --explain E0133`.
